Cleric Asks FG To Declare One Day Fast
THE Federal Government has been called upon to declare a one day fast to prevent a re-occurrence of the DANA plane crash and as well put a stop to the activities of members of the Boko Haram sect.
In her prediction, Lady Evangelist Mary Amope Olufemi nee Durotifa of the Christ Apostolic Church, Olorun Koseunti, Ayekale, Ibadan, noted, with dismay, the recent happenings in the country, submitting that God mandated her to tell the leadership of the country to declare a one day public holiday for fasting and prayer.
Mrs Olufemi said the fast should be made compulsory, irrespective of religious affliation and the prayer point is a call for divine intervention, adding that with fervent prayer, God is ready to step into the situation of the country.
